South Korea Fire Alarm Call Points Market Overview

The South Korea fire alarm call points market has demonstrated robust growth, driven by increasing safety regulations and technological advancements. As of 2023, the market size is estimated at approximately USD 150 million, with projections indicating a compound annual growth rate (CAGR) of around 7.5% over the forecast period from 2023 to 2030. By 2030, market valuation is expected to surpass USD 280 million, reflecting ongoing modernization efforts and heightened safety awareness across various sectors. The expanding urban infrastructure, coupled with stringent fire safety standards, continues to propel demand for reliable and innovative fire alarm call point solutions. The adoption of integrated fire safety systems and smart alarm technologies further fuels this growth, aligning with South Korea’s commitment to enhancing public safety and industrial resilience.

Key Trends in the South Korea Fire Alarm Call Points Market

  • AI and Data Analytics Integration: The incorporation of artificial intelligence and data analytics into fire alarm systems is enabling predictive maintenance, faster incident detection, and smarter response strategies. South Korea’s push for intelligent infrastructure is accelerating the adoption of AI-driven fire safety solutions, which can analyze sensor data in real-time to identify potential hazards before they escalate. This trend enhances overall safety, reduces false alarms, and optimizes emergency response operations, making fire alarm call points more proactive and efficient.
  • Automation and Remote Monitoring Technologies: Automation technologies are transforming fire safety management by enabling remote monitoring and control of alarm systems. Wireless and IoT-enabled call points facilitate instant alerts to central control rooms, allowing rapid decision-making and coordinated responses. South Korea’s emphasis on automation in industrial and urban settings supports the deployment of these advanced systems, reducing response times and improving safety outcomes across multiple sectors.
  • Cloud-Based Fire Safety Platforms: Cloud technology is increasingly integrated into fire alarm call point systems, providing scalable, centralized management and data storage. Cloud platforms enable real-time system updates, remote diagnostics, and comprehensive data analysis, which are vital for maintaining high safety standards. South Korea’s digital economy and smart city initiatives are driving the adoption of cloud-based solutions, offering enhanced flexibility and operational efficiency for fire safety management.
  • Smart Manufacturing and Sustainable Technologies: The adoption of smart manufacturing practices is leading to the development of more durable, energy-efficient, and environmentally friendly fire alarm components. Sustainable production technologies, such as eco-friendly materials and energy-saving designs, are gaining traction, aligning with South Korea’s environmental commitments. These trends support the creation of resilient, sustainable fire alarm call points that meet both safety and ecological standards.
